My mom and several friends have been diagnosed with breast cancer over the last year. The best results are obtained when the cancer is picked up by a mammogram — these are much smaller, less-developed, and easier to treat. By the time a lump is big enough to feel, it’s far more serious.

Meanwhile, ovarian cancer goes undiagnosed until it kills.

We are getting close to the point where whole-body scans and radiation therapy for very tiny cell clusters is a real possibility.
